要练习电脑黑客技能,你可以遵循以下步骤:
学习编程语言
从Python、C++、Java等基础编程语言开始学习。
掌握至少一种编程语言,并尝试编写简单的程序。
操作系统知识
学习UNIX/Linux操作系统,因为它是黑客常用的系统。
理解操作系统的基本原理,如进程管理、内存管理等。
网络知识
学习TCP/IP协议、网络设备如路由器、交换机等。
理解网络安全基础,包括Web安全、加密解密技术等。
Web安全
学习HTML/CSS/JavaScript以及后端语言如PHP。
掌握Web应用的基本架构和常见的安全漏洞,如SQL注入、XSS、CSRF等。
安全测试
学习渗透测试技术,包括使用工具进行漏洞扫描和漏洞利用。
参与漏洞赏金计划(如漏洞响应平台SRC)来实践发现漏洞。
深入学习和实践
不断扩充知识,比如学习汇编语言、数据结构、编译原理等。
实践是提高技能的关键,建立自己的实验室,进行大量实验。
安全思维和逆向工程
学习黑客的思维方式,理解程序代码的设计逻辑,并尝试逆向工程。
获取资源
阅读黑客相关书籍、论坛、博客,关注安全领域的最新动态。
参加线上或线下的黑客技术培训班,获取系统的知识体系。
遵守法律和道德
始终遵守法律法规,不要进行非法的黑客活动。
学习网络安全的道德规范,成为一名负责任的白帽黑客。
记住,黑客技术本身是中立的,关键在于如何使用它。学习黑客技术的同时,也要培养良好的道德观和责任感。如果你对黑客技术感兴趣,可以尝试上述步骤来提升自己的技能。